Monitoring the Health and Movement of Quarantined COVID-19 Patients with Wearable Devices

This study explores the requirements and possibilities of wearable devices for ensuring and supporting the home quarantine of suspected COVID-19 patients. We adopted a design science research (DSR) approach and conducted a requirement elicitation study through semi-structured interviews with 36 participants including doctors, home quarantined people and local administrative personnel. Based on the analysis of the interview data, we identified some design considerations for the proposed system. Based on these results we developed a proto- type wearable device and a cloud-server solution which we tested with regards to usability and how well the system meets our design goals. The findings suggest the proposed solution to be able to assist in the remote monitoring of the location and health condition of quarantined people, relieving work load from medical doctors as well as quarantine surveillance officials. The designed wearable device is reusable, meaning that once a patient has recovered from the disease, the same device can be used by other patient.
